Dell XPS 14 (9440) vs Samsung Galaxy Book4 Pro
Both laptops share identical processors (Intel Core Ultra 7 155H) and RAM (16GB LPDDR5x), but diverge significantly in display and design philosophy. Dell's XPS 14 offers a compact 14.5-inch IPS panel with 1920x1200 resolution, ideal for portability and precision work, while Samsung's Galaxy Book4 Pro features a larger 16-inch Dynamic AMOLED 2X display with 2880x1800 resolution and 120Hz refresh rate—substantially sharper and smoother for content creation. Samsung edges ahead with 15-hour battery life versus Dell's 12 hours, weighs 190g less (1.55kg), and costs $250 less. However, Dell provides Thunderbolt 3 connectivity and superior build materials (carbon fiber blend). Samsung's lack of Thunderbolt and non-expandable storage slightly limit professional flexibility. For creative professionals prioritizing screen real estate and battery longevity, Samsung delivers better value. Dell suits those needing maximum portability and premium build quality. Samsung Galaxy Book4 Pro emerges as the stronger choice given its superior display, battery endurance, and $250 price advantage.

Pros & Cons
Dell XPS 14 (9440)
Pros
- Striking minimalist CNC aluminum design
- Optional 3.2K OLED touch display
- Optional discrete RTX 4050 GPU
- Three Thunderbolt 4 ports plus microSD
- Excellent quad speaker setup
Cons
- No USB-A or HDMI ports
- Capacitive function row lacks tactile feedback
- Seamless haptic touchpad has no visible borders
- Battery life below class-leading ultrabooks
- Premium price for the base configuration
Samsung Galaxy Book4 Pro
Pros
- Gorgeous Dynamic AMOLED 2X display with vivid color
- Slim 12.5 mm profile for a 16-inch laptop
- Excellent Samsung ecosystem integration with Galaxy devices
- Good port selection including SD card and HDMI
- Up to 15-hour battery life is class-leading
Cons
- No discrete GPU option on this model
- RAM and SSD are soldered — no upgrade path
- Samsung DeX for PC still limited in scope
- AMOLED display may develop burn-in over time
- Higher price than similarly-specced Windows ultrabooks
